Mutton/ chicken Kala is an authentic Maharashtrian non - vegetarian famous food menu.
It is spicy gravy dish with its best taste and aroma.
Serve Mutton / Chicken Kala with hot Jowar Bhakri or Roti.
Ingredients :
For gravy:

1 onion chopped
5 green chilies
2 cloves
1 inch cinnamon
1 bay leaf
3 cardamoms
6 cloves of garlic
2 inch ginger chopped
6-7 fresh mint leaves chopped
Chopped coriander
1 tsp garam masala
1 tsp coriander powder
1 tsp cumin powder
Salt to taste
1/2 tsp turmeric powder
2 tsp red chilli powder,
1 large bow curd
1 lemon juice
Chicken 1/2 kg
7 to 8 large onions to make fried onion
Here I am sharing chicken kala detailed recipe.
To make mutton kala just replace chicken pieces with mutton pieces.
Remaining recipe is same for both.
Method :
How to marinate chicken pieces ?
1. Add all above spices (cloves, cinnamon, bay leaf, cardamom), 1 large chopped onion, garlic, ginger, 5 green chillies, 1/2 lemon juice together.
2. In a blender make a fine paste of it. Add little bit water if require.
3. Wash the chicken pieces clean with water . Cut them into medium size if they are too big.
4. Add just made fine paste of spices in chicken pieces and mix well . Make sure all pieces covered properly by paste.
5. Add 1 large bow thick curd. Add 4 tbsp oil.
6. Add salt to taste, one spoon of garam masala each, coriander powder, cumin powder, 1/2 spoon turmeric, 2 spoon red chilli powder.
7. Add finely chopped mint leaves, finely chopped coriander leaves, chopped green chillies. (Use half bowl fresh mint leaves and coriander leaves for marinating.)
8. Gently stir the mixture and put it in the fridge at least 6-8 hours. Let spices give gentle taste and aroma to chicken.
How to cook Chicken Kala ?
We are going to cook above marinated chicken absolutely without adding water in it.
There is already some water in it because of added spices paste along with salt. This will help to cook chicken nicely and gives it best taste along with aroma.
1. As we kept chicken pieces marinated for 6-8 hours , all spices already reached inside it.
2. Take out this marinated chicken from the fridge and keep it out at normal temperature for at least 1/2 hours.
3. Transfer this chicken marination into a thick cooking pot. As we are going to cook this recipe on low medium flame for long time, always use thick bottom cooking pot for it.
4. Cover with lid and cook this chicken 3-4 minutes on high flame.
5. Make flame medium low and and cook about 1/2 hours.
6. Keep stirring gently in between. So it will cook well from all sides.
8. Once chicken is cooked, add fried onion (3 to 4 medium sized onions) and cook it for another 5 minutes.
Adding a lot of fried onion gives it black colour and tastes pungent over the usual chicken.
Serve this with hot Jowar Bhakri or Roti.
